
Children are born curious and as they grow up, are eager to copy adults and be a part of the action all the time, making this an ideal age to instill culinary skills in them. In Neev-The Foundation School we encourage children to take the role of ‘Super Chefs’ as we introduce concepts like kitchen safety, basic measurement and teamwork. Flameless cooking is an intrinsic part of our curriculum where we take the opportunity of reinforcing basic math concepts and other academic skills of counting, colors, shapes and most importantly following instructions. Actions such as mixing, pouring, wrapping, shaking, spreading, peeling, rolling and mashing are not mere culinary skills that children learn but are fantastic ways to advance their fine motor skills in a fun and collaborative manner. To top it all, they learn about eating healthy food and can help whip up a snack for parents back home too!
